Focused on the authentic experiences of motherhood, this collection of conversations invites a diverse range of mothers to share their untold stories. Topics explored include the emotional complexities many face—from mental health challenges to societal expectations—and discussions surrounding parenting roles, support systems, and the realities of single motherhood. The show fosters a community where moms feel understood and validated, emphasizing the importance of open dialogue in navigating the oftentimes overwhelming journey of parenthood.
